II. Preparing for the Inspection

A. Safety First

Before diving into the inspection, safety is of utmost importance. Working with garage doors involves heavy components and mechanical parts, which can pose potential hazards. Therefore, follow these essential safety guidelines to protect yourself while conducting the inspection:

  1. Disconnect Power Supply if Necessary: If your garage door has an automatic opener, disconnecting the power supply is crucial before starting the inspection. This prevents accidental operation of the door while you are checking its components, which could lead to injuries or malfunctions. Ensure the power is completely off by unplugging the opener or turning off the circuit breaker.

  2. Wear Appropriate Safety Gear: When inspecting your garage door, it’s essential to wear safety gear to protect yourself from possible accidents. Wear sturdy gloves to shield your hands from sharp edges on the door or its components, especially when dealing with the springs or other metal parts. Safety goggles are also recommended to protect your eyes from flying debris or grease when examining moving parts. If you need to get under the door or closer to certain areas, consider wearing knee pads for additional protection.

B. Gather Necessary Tools

Having the right tools will make the inspection process more efficient and accurate. Here’s a list of basic tools you should have on hand:

  1. Flashlight: Proper illumination is necessary, especially when inspecting hard-to-reach areas such as the tracks or underneath the door. A flashlight will help you spot any issues, like cracks, rust, or damage, that might be difficult to detect otherwise.

  2. Screwdriver Set: You may need a screwdriver set to tighten loose bolts, nuts, or screws during the inspection. Ensure you have both flathead and Phillips head screwdrivers to cover all types of fasteners.

  3. Lubricant Spray: A lubricant spray is essential for ensuring smooth operation of the door’s moving parts. Over time, parts such as springs, hinges, and rollers can lose their lubrication, causing friction, noise, and wear. Applying lubricant to these parts during your inspection will help maintain the door’s functionality.

  4. Measuring Tape: A measuring tape can come in handy to check the alignment of tracks, springs, or to measure the gap between the door and the ground, which can indicate wear in the weatherstripping or other components.

  5. Notepad and Pen for Recording Findings: It is important to document any issues you identify during the inspection. This allows you to keep track of the door’s condition over time and helps you plan for repairs or maintenance. Additionally, it provides valuable information for a professional technician if further service is required.

III. Exterior Inspection

A. Visual Check of the Door

The first step in inspecting the exterior of your garage door is a visual examination of the door itself. Look for visible signs of damage that could affect its operation or appearance.

  1. Examine Door Panels for Cracks, Dents, or Rust The garage door panels are exposed to a variety of environmental elements, such as rain, wind, and sun, which can lead to wear over time. Inspect the door panels closely for any cracks or dents that could weaken the structure or hinder the door’s ability to open and close smoothly. A minor dent may not immediately affect the door’s functionality, but over time, it could lead to bigger issues. Similarly, cracks in the panels can compromise the door’s strength, leading to potential safety hazards. Additionally, check for any signs of rust, especially on metal doors. Rust can cause deterioration of the material, making the door more vulnerable to damage. If you notice any rust, it is essential to clean the area properly and apply a rust-inhibiting primer to prevent further damage.

  2. Check Weatherstripping for Damage or Wear Weatherstripping is an essential component of a garage door, as it helps seal the gaps between the door and the frame, providing insulation and preventing drafts, dirt, and moisture from entering the garage. Over time, weatherstripping can wear out, crack, or become brittle due to constant exposure to weather conditions. Check the weatherstripping around the edges of the door for any visible damage. If it is cracked, torn, or detached from the door, it will need to be replaced to maintain the door’s efficiency and protect the garage from outside elements.

B. Spring and Hose Analysis

  1. Inspect Garage Door Springs for Signs of Wear or Damage The springs in a garage door system are responsible for providing the necessary tension to lift and lower the door. Over time, these springs can experience wear, fatigue, and corrosion, which may affect their performance. Inspect the springs closely for any signs of damage, such as visible gaps or breaks. If you notice that one or both springs are broken or showing signs of significant wear, it is important to replace them immediately. A malfunctioning spring can prevent the door from functioning properly and may also pose a safety risk.

    Additionally, check for any unusual noise or difficulty when operating the door. If the springs are struggling, they may produce loud, grinding sounds during movement. A spring that is not functioning properly can also make the door appear uneven or cause it to close or open slowly.

C. Track and Roller Condition

  1. Ensure Tracks are Properly Aligned and Free from Obstructions The tracks are essential for guiding the rollers and allowing smooth vertical and horizontal movement of the door. When inspecting the tracks, make sure they are properly aligned. Misaligned tracks can cause the door to become stuck or operate unevenly, potentially leading to further damage. Look for any bends, dents, or warps that could obstruct the door’s movement. If you find any visible damage, the tracks may need to be adjusted or replaced.

    Check the tracks for any dirt or debris that may be clogging them. Even small particles can create resistance that makes it difficult for the rollers to move smoothly. Clean the tracks regularly with a damp cloth to remove dirt and debris, ensuring that the door moves smoothly.

  2. Check Rollers for Wear, Damage, or Noise During Operation Rollers play a critical role in the movement of the garage door. They slide along the tracks, allowing the door to open and close smoothly. Over time, rollers can wear out or become damaged, leading to a rough or noisy operation. During your inspection, check the rollers for visible signs of wear or damage, such as chipped or cracked wheels.

    To assess the rollers’ condition, manually move the door and listen for any unusual noise, such as grinding or squeaking. Excessive noise may indicate that the rollers need lubrication or replacement. In addition, check that the rollers are moving freely and are securely attached to the door. If the rollers are not working correctly, the door may not open or close evenly, and further damage to the tracks or springs could occur.

IV. Interior Inspection

A. Hardware Inspection

  1. Tighten Loose Bolts, Nuts, and Screws The hardware that holds your garage door together, such as bolts, nuts, and screws, can become loose over time due to frequent use. Loose fasteners can lead to misalignment or even cause parts of the door to detach. Inspect all the bolts, nuts, and screws along the door’s frame, springs, tracks, and hinges. Tighten any loose fasteners with the appropriate tools, ensuring that each part is securely attached to its corresponding component.

    Be cautious not to overtighten the bolts, as this could strip the threads or cause damage to the surrounding material. A general tightening should be sufficient to ensure that all hardware is firmly in place.

  2. Inspect Hinges and Brackets for Wear and Tear Hinges and brackets are integral to the operation of the door, allowing it to bend and move smoothly. These parts are under constant stress, which can lead to wear and tear over time. Check the hinges and brackets for signs of rust, cracks, or other visible damage. If any of the hinges or brackets appear worn or damaged, it is essential to replace them to prevent further issues with the door’s operation.

    Additionally, check the hinges for smooth operation. If they are stiff or difficult to move, applying lubricant can help improve their performance and extend their lifespan.

B. Opener Mechanism Assessment

  1. Test the Automatic Opener for Smooth Operation The automatic opener is one of the most important components of a garage door system. It provides the motorized force necessary to open and close the door. Test the opener by operating the door using the remote control or wall switch. The door should open and close smoothly without any hesitation or jerking. If the opener is struggling to operate, it could indicate a problem with the motor, springs, or other internal components.

    Listen for any unusual sounds such as grinding or clicking, which may suggest that the opener needs maintenance or repair. If the door operates unevenly, this could be a sign of a misaligned track, worn rollers, or a malfunctioning opener.

  2. Check Safety Sensors Alignment and Functionality Most modern garage doors are equipped with safety sensors that prevent the door from closing if an obstruction is detected. These sensors are designed to stop the door from lowering onto people, pets, or objects. During your inspection, check the alignment of the safety sensors, which are typically located near the bottom of the door tracks. Ensure that the sensors are clean and free from any obstructions.

    Test the sensors by placing an object in the door’s path and trying to close it. If the door reverses its motion immediately upon detecting the object, the sensors are functioning correctly. If the door does not reverse, or if the sensors appear misaligned, they may need to be cleaned or adjusted.

C. Lubrication Necessity

  1. Identify Moving Parts that Require Lubrication Lubricating your garage door is essential to ensure smooth operation and prevent excessive wear on moving parts. Parts such as springs, rollers, hinges, and the opener mechanism all require periodic lubrication to reduce friction and ensure quiet operation. During your inspection, identify any moving parts that appear to be dry, rusty, or stiff.

    Focus on areas where metal components come into contact with each other, as these are the parts most susceptible to friction.

  2. Apply Lubricant to Springs, Hinges, and Rollers Once you’ve identified the areas that require lubrication, apply an appropriate lubricant to the springs, hinges, rollers, and tracks. It’s important to use a lubricant specifically designed for garage doors, as this will help reduce friction and prevent wear. Avoid using WD-40, as it is not a long-term lubricant and can cause more harm than good. Instead, choose a silicone-based or lithium grease lubricant for optimal results.

    Apply the lubricant sparingly and wipe away any excess to avoid attracting dirt and debris. Regular lubrication will not only improve the performance of your garage door but also extend its lifespan by reducing wear on critical components.

V. Operational Testing

A. Manual Operation Check

To begin the operational testing of your garage door, first ensure the automatic opener is disconnected. This will allow you to test the door’s manual operation. This step is crucial because it lets you assess the overall balance and function of the door, independent of the motorized system.

  1. Disconnect the Opener: Unplug the garage door opener from its power source. This can usually be done by pulling the emergency release cord attached to the trolley system. This action disengages the door from the automatic opener, allowing you to manually raise and lower the door.

  2. Operate the Door: Now, manually lift the door from its closed position. While doing so, pay attention to how easily the door moves. A well-balanced door should move with minimal effort. If the door feels heavy, difficult to move, or requires excessive force, it may indicate that the door is out of balance or the springs are underperforming.

  3. Observe Balance: As you raise the door, observe whether it stays in place or falls back down. A properly balanced door will remain in the position you place it. If the door starts to fall quickly or doesn’t stay open, it could mean that the springs need adjustment. A door that is not properly balanced can lead to wear and tear on the opener and other components.

  4. Check for Uneven Movement: Another factor to consider is whether the door moves evenly. The door should lift and close smoothly, without any jerky motions. Uneven movement could suggest misaligned tracks or malfunctioning rollers. If you notice any irregularities, further inspection of the tracks and rollers will be necessary.

B. Automatic Operation Test

Once you have manually tested the door, it’s time to reconnect the garage door opener and test the automatic operation. This step is essential to ensure that the opener is functioning correctly and that the door moves properly with the motor.

  1. Reconnect the Opener: Plug the opener back in and reconnect it to the door by engaging the trolley mechanism. Ensure that the opener is securely reattached before testing the automatic function.

  2. Test the Opening and Closing Cycles: Press the wall-mounted switch or use the remote to open and close the garage door. Observe the entire cycle, from the moment the door starts moving until it reaches the fully open and closed positions. It should open smoothly, without hesitations or stalling, and close without issues. If the door makes unusual noises or stops halfway, it may indicate a problem with the opener, springs, or sensors.

  3. Safety Features Test: Modern garage doors are equipped with safety features such as auto-reverse mechanisms that prevent the door from closing if an obstruction is detected. To test the auto-reverse feature, place an object (such as a rolled-up towel) in the path of the door when it is closing. When the door comes in contact with the object, it should reverse and open. This safety feature ensures that the door doesn’t accidentally harm someone or cause property damage.

  4. Test the Sensors: Garage doors are also equipped with safety sensors at the bottom of the door frame that detect obstructions in the closing path. Check the sensors by placing an object in the way while the door is closing. If the sensors are aligned correctly, the door will reverse direction when it detects the obstruction. Misaligned or dirty sensors can prevent this safety feature from working, so always ensure they are in proper condition.

VI. Finalizing the Inspection

After completing the manual and automatic operation tests, it’s essential to finalize the inspection process. This involves recording your findings, taking action where needed, and planning for future maintenance to ensure that your garage door remains in good working condition.

A. Record Findings and Actions Taken

Keep a detailed record of everything you observed during the inspection. This should include notes on any issues you found, such as worn-out weatherstripping, misaligned tracks, or damaged springs. Record the specific actions you took to address these issues, such as tightening bolts or lubricating moving parts.

This documentation will not only help you track the condition of your garage door over time but also assist professionals if you decide to call in an expert for further service. By tracking your inspections and repairs, you can establish a routine maintenance schedule and prevent minor issues from escalating into costly problems.

B. Schedule Professional Service if Needed

While many garage door issues can be identified and addressed with basic tools and techniques, some problems may require professional attention. If you notice any serious issues during your inspection, such as broken springs, damaged cables, or malfunctioning openers, it is highly recommended that you schedule a service with a professional.

A professional technician will have the experience and equipment necessary to safely and effectively handle more complex issues. Additionally, some garage door repairs, especially those involving springs and cables, can be dangerous to handle without proper training. Don’t hesitate to call for professional help if you feel uncomfortable performing repairs on your own.

C. Routine Maintenance Tips for Prolonging Garage Door Lifespan

To keep your garage door functioning properly, regular maintenance is key. Here are a few tips to help prolong the lifespan of your garage door:

  1. Lubricate Moving Parts Regularly: Apply a lubricant to the door’s springs, rollers, and hinges at least once a year to ensure smooth operation. This reduces friction, prevents rust, and helps the door move more efficiently. Avoid using too much lubricant, as it can attract dust and dirt, which could cause further issues.

  2. Inspect and Tighten Hardware: Over time, bolts, nuts, and screws can loosen due to the regular movement of the door. Check and tighten all hardware regularly to prevent any parts from becoming misaligned or detached. This simple maintenance task can prevent larger problems from arising.

  3. Monitor the Weatherstripping: Weatherstripping helps seal the door to prevent drafts, water, and pests from entering the garage. Inspect the weatherstripping for signs of wear and replace it when necessary. Damaged weatherstripping can reduce the energy efficiency of your home and allow the elements to affect your garage’s interior.

  4. Clean the Tracks: Dirt and debris can accumulate in the tracks, hindering the smooth movement of the door. Regularly clean the tracks with a damp cloth to keep them free from obstructions. This will help the rollers move freely and prevent unnecessary wear.

  5. Test Safety Features Regularly: Periodically test the safety features of your garage door, including the auto-reverse mechanism and the sensors. These features are designed to prevent accidents and should always be functioning properly.
